What are the obligations that a cryptocurrency company has?
Can you explain the obligations that a cryptocurrency company needs to fulfill? What are the legal and regulatory requirements they have to comply with? How do these obligations vary from country to country?

Firstly, you need to comply with the legal and regulatory requirements of the countries in which you operate. This includes obtaining the necessary licenses and registrations, and adhering to anti-money laundering (AML) and know your customer (KYC) regulations. Additionally, you need to ensure the security of your users' funds and personal information by implementing robust cybersecurity measures. It's also important to provide transparent and accurate information to your users, including disclosing any risks associated with investing in cryptocurrencies. Finally, you should stay updated with the latest developments in the cryptocurrency industry and adapt your practices accordingly. Remember, the specific obligations may vary from country to country, so it's crucial to consult with legal experts to ensure compliance.
